Continue ReadingThese 5 receivers could see big production next season and have the potential to have a big season and make a name for themselves within the state.
Kayson Nealy Kayson Nealy 6'0" | 150 lbs | WR Fairmont Senior | 2022 State WV Fairmont Senior High School 2022 WR
Kayson showed great potential after having a solid junior year. He shows flashes of being able to score from anywhere on the field and should see more production with being one of the top receivers on his team for next season. He runs great routes and finds openings within the defenses to help his quarterback make easier throws. He shows durable hands and the ability to fight off defensive backs when they press. He showed great production on the defensive side as well but with Fairmont Senior being a pass heavy offense he should see his production skyrocket with being a top receiver for his quarterback to throw to next season.
Jacorian Green Jacorian Green 6'2" | 170 lbs | WR Bluefield | 2022 State WV Bluefield High School 2022 WR
Jacorian balled out and showed great production in his junior. He showed off many times his speed within his route running with burning guys on deep routes countless times. He shows great hands and the ability to go up and make a big play when the ball is thrown his way. He runs great routes and utilizes his speed well within his routes with also being patient. With Jacorian having a year under his belt look for his production to go up with his team counting on him to produce even more than this past season with him being a focal point within the Bluefield offensive for his senior year.
Noah Waynick Noah Waynick 6'3" | 170 lbs | WR Huntington | 2022 State WV Huntington High School 2022 WR
Noah should see his production skyrocket for his senior season. He showed that he’s capable of winning jump balls and that he’s physical enough to make plays with the ball in his hands. He’s more of a raw receiver that uses his athleticism to make plays on the ball so with his junior year under his belt I think he should see his production go up with being one of the top receivers on Huntington along with his reliable hands. Look for Noah to have a big year for Huntington and show that he can produce great numbers at receiver.
Keynan Cook Keynan Cook 6'3" | 180 lbs | WR Woodrow Wilson | 2022 State WV Woodrow Wilson High School 2022 WR
Keynan had a great junior year that really flew under the radar. He showed great ball skills and the ability to score from anywhere on the field when the ball touches his hands. He showed great route running and the ability to get open. He should see even more production next year after showing a glimpse of what he can do with the ball in his hands whether it be on offense or defense. Look for Keynan to skyrocket his production and continue to develop for Woodrow Wilson.
Nathan Harper Nathan Harper 6'1" | 280 lbs | WR Herbert Hoover | 2022 State WV George Washington High School 2022 WR
Nathan showed great potential in his junior year. He didn’t see many passes but the potential showed when he did touch the ball. He showed great physicality when running the ball and showed great route running and a great ability to block for his teammates. Look for Nathan to see more passes for his senior season and show great hands and the ability to win jump balls and make big plays.
